
1) Photo or Litho…what’s the difference?
There are two different choices for printing your headshots: Photographic and Lithographic
Photo reproductions are printed on photographic paper and are considered the highest quality reproduction in the industry. Photos are continuous tone, making them perfect for magazine or newspaper submissions.
Lithos are printed on a press like a magazine. The image is converted to a very fine dot pattern. Four-color ink is put on paper to form the image. Our lithos have such a fine screen, that most people can't tell them apart from our photos. Our new digital press allows you to order a test print before ordering a quantity, a first in the industry. We are the only lab to offer short runs as low as 50. With a choice of matte or Ultra Gloss finish, clients tell us our lithos are as good or better than most photo repros. Lithos are printed on a heavier stock paper than photos, making them ideal for mailing. Lithographic reproductions will have a blank back or can be printed on both sides.
2) What print quality can I expect from my files?
The size and resolution of your files will determine the overall quality of your final prints. Please compare the dimensions of your file with the chart below. Minimal quality files will result in minimal quality prints. The best quality files will result in high quality prints. If your file falls in the minimal file quality range, it is recommended to crop the image as little as possible. Remember, increasing the pixel size by simply upsizing in Photoshop will not give the best results.. True pixel sizes are created by the camera.
Other factors to consider include- the lighting of your image, sharpness, and color. If your image is considerably dark or light, you might want to consider using a different file. While our printers aim for the best print quality possible, overly light files may be missing image information that cannot be replaced due to overexposure and overly dark files may lack definition and contrast. If the image is out of focus, the prints will be out of focus as well. Lastly, our color experts will provide minor color adjustments that may be necessary. HOW TO CHECK YOUR FILES
Files uploaded for printing need to be a certain pixel size depending on the size desired.
Here is a guideline for pixel sizes.
SIZE |
MINIMUM |
BEST QUALITY |
8x10 |
1200x1500 |
2400x3000 |
5x7 |
750x1050 |
1500x2100 |
4x6 |
600x900 |
1200x1800 |
Business Card |
300x525 |
600x1050 |
The best way to check your files depends on what type of computer you have.
WINDOWS XP:
Move your mouse over a JPG file and a window will pop up with pixel information.

MAC:
On the Mac, you simply highlight the file and press the APPLE button and I to get the INFO box.
You may have to click the triangle to expand the MORE INFO section.

4) Are test prints really that important?
Yes, we highly recommend you see a test, especially if you are ordering large quantities. Test prints will allow you to see how the final product will print, as our test prints will match the final product. What you will see on your screen at home is different from what we see here. Every monitor is adjusted differently. This makes it virtually impossible to guarantee we can print the exact color tones that you are looking for. Without a printed sample to match, our printers will balance the colors for a good neutral skin tone. Whenever retouching is ordered, it is also recommended to see a test print to ensure that the level of retouching matches what you want. Changing your setup, or additional retouching after seeing a test, may incur additional fees. Also, if the file submitted is low resolution, out of focus, or has any other flaw that you may have missed when viewing on screen, the problem can be caught through testing before you invest in quantities that you may not be satisfied with.
When ordering test print, you will receive two different printed versions. The first is a “direct print”. This will have no color or density corrections, showing how your file prints as submitted to us. The second will be a “minor adjustment”. This will include any minor corrections our printers have made to improve the image quality. Both tests will be retouched if retouching is requested.
